WHEREFORE, the Decision dated 14 June 2004 of the Regional Trial Court of Mandaluyong City, Branch 211 in Criminal Case No. MC02-5912-D is REVERSED and SET ASIDE. Appellant RANILO DELA CRUZ y LIZING is ACQUITTED of the crime charged on the ground of reasonable doubt and ordered immediately RELEASED from custody, unless he is being held for some other lawful case. The Director of the Bureau of Corrections is ORDERED to implement this Decision forthwith and to INFORM this Court, within five (5) days from receipt hereof, of the date appellant was actually released from confinement. Costs de oficio. SO ORDERED.
